Transaction 3abbe70d9b056b5124337f0eed98ed562ef838d44aea3f3ff1292027ebefaec5

2 Input
2 Outputs
  • 3abbe70d9b056b5124337f0eed98ed562ef838d44aea3f3ff1292027ebefaec5:0
  • value  1584381
    address  3E7wMjyhcL3rJzd3h1ydjMw9QC27pRZN6F
  • 3abbe70d9b056b5124337f0eed98ed562ef838d44aea3f3ff1292027ebefaec5:1
  • value  19944327
    address  1QBgMaxAJGKHJ3jdHXcBMAWunB7QHYebek